Happy Tuesday fam! Happy to welcome my guest for this week’s episode of Brand:Me, Nutritionist and Digital Creator, Dave Coast. Dave founded the world’s first 21-day EcoNutrition Challenge to inspire people to take climate action while simultaneously improving their health. His brilliant work has been featured in GQ, OUT, Mother Jones magazine and more. He regularly creates content about nutrition, fitness, healthy living so together we dive in on how to innovatively conquer myth-busting online. He shares some great tips on how to balance sharing your life on social media as a content creator and how to also maintain some privacy. He also weighs in how he discovered the perfect way to use Instagram for him and his brand, and how to effectively detach yourself from social media when it’s needed. Happy listening!

What is BRAND: ME! with Preston Konrad?

Have a side hustle? Want to quit your day job and start your dream job? You're in the right spot. BRAND: ME! is the podcast that brings you into the multi-faceted world of brand building, the power of social media, and personal branding. You'll be inspired by thought leaders and brand-builders and learn everything there is to know when it comes to running your own empire - from launching a developing your logo, winning on social media, to getting press and going viral. Your host, Preston Konrad, is a lifestyle expert, creative director & television personality based in New York City. Preston brings 15 years of experience working with storied lifestyle brands, such as Ralph Lauren, Belstaff, and American Eagle Outfitters, as well as starting his own lifestyle brand, and a creative marketing agency.
